From a052a6a98a7941fe3803aab7bc5b46a6c799cdcb Mon Sep 17 00:00:00 2001 From: Minkra <@> Date: Mon, 16 Oct 2023 17:18:55 +0200 Subject: [PATCH] hs --- Anfang.java | 16 ++++++++++++++-- __SHELL1.java | 11 +++++++++++ 2 files changed, 25 insertions(+), 2 deletions(-) create mode 100644 __SHELL1.java diff --git a/Anfang.java b/Anfang.java index b73df32..d52b0f9 100644 --- a/Anfang.java +++ b/Anfang.java @@ -102,8 +102,20 @@ public class Anfang } return true; } - - + public static int fibo (int n) + { + if (n == 1) return 1; + if (n == 0) return 2; + + return fibo(n-2) + fibo(n-1); + } + public static int binom(int n, int k) + { + if (k == 0) return 1; + if (n == k) return 1; + + return binom(n-1, k-1) + binom(n-1, k); + } } diff --git a/__SHELL1.java b/__SHELL1.java new file mode 100644 index 0000000..e09114f --- /dev/null +++ b/__SHELL1.java @@ -0,0 +1,11 @@ + +public class __SHELL1 extends bluej.runtime.Shell { +public static java.lang.Object run() throws Throwable { + +int __bluej_param0 = 288; +try { +return makeObj(Anfang.fibo(__bluej_param0) +);} +finally { +} +}}